Team of Consultants

KPMO Berater von links nach rechts: Uwe Feddern, Frank Ahlrichs, Sven Schnägelberger, Thilo Knuppertz, Stefan Knickel

Frank Ahlrichs, born in 1961, is a specialist for controlling, process management and innovation management. He has 13 years of professional experiences in different industries and leading positions as well as 10 years of consulting experience. He is an abstractor at the Controllerakademie and the BPM-Akademie. In addition, he is the auhor of manifold publications, such as 'Controlling of business processes' and 'process controlling'.

Marcel Eichholt, born in 1976 is a specialist for process- and project management. His core competences comprise operative and strategic process management as well as the management of complex projects in the ITK-industry. As a business process analyst he designed the operative process management at a mobile communication service provider and was responsible as chief of process management for the internal audit, the corporatewide process model and process management system. He successfully conducted the advanced training as project manager (GPM-IPMA Level C) and is a certified DGQ-Quality manager. He obtained his education in process management at the BPM-Akademie.

Uwe Feddern, born in 1961,  is an expert for organizational development and change management. He is founding and managing partner of the BPM&O GmbH and lecturer of the BPM Akademie, an advanced training institute for Business Process Management and organizational development. From 2000 to 2005, Uwe Feddern was managing partner in a management consultancy. Besides the leading of change projects he was responsible as training manager for an extra-occupational education in organizational development. From 1988 to 2005, he was working in the management of an international technology concern and lead amongst others as Chief SW-development international teams with several hundred employees.

Stefan Knickel, born in 1971, is specialist for process management in particular for IT-organizations. His professional focal points in the field of BPM include BPM-Governance, process management, process management-maturity models, change management and business development. After his first professional stations as consultant at PwC Consulting GmbH and as senior consultant at TellSell Consulting GmbH, he was process manager and project leader for the harmonization of distribution processes as well as the attendance for the implementation of BPM-Governance at the DB Systel GmbH. He is deputy chairman of the BPM Maturity Model EDEN e.V.

Thilo Knuppertz, born in 1964, is an expert for process management, risk management and controlling. He is founding and managing partner of the BPM&O GmbH. Between 2004 and 2009 Thilo Knuppertz worked as managing partner and shareholder for the Kompetenzzentrum für Prozessmanagement. As chief of project controlling at Sema Group and lastly as senior manager and authorized officer at Ernst & Young (Stuttgart), an auditing association at which he was responsible for the development of the business area risk management and strategic corporate management, he was able to gain comprehensive project experience in several industries. Amongst others, Mr Knuppertz is the author of the book ‘Controlling von Geschäftsprozessen (Controlling of business processes)’, cofounder and lecturer at the BPM Akademie - Weiterbildung für Prozessmanagement (advanced training for process management) and lecturer at the Controller Akademie - Fachseminare Prozesscontrolling and Risikomanagement (seminars process controlling and risk management).

Armin Neises, born in 1967, is a graduate engineer in mechanical engineering and General Manager Malik MZSG. He gained his experiences during his long-time practical activities as manager in the areas of process- and innovation management as well as organizational and personnel development. He led the integrated management system (quality, environment, and certification) of a worldwide operating industrial enterprise and was responsible for the implementation of process management at all locations and the worldwide linked subsidiaries. He is the author of manifold publications concerning the topics of process-, innovation-, quality- and environmental management.

Sven Schnägelberger, born in 1961, is a BPM-analyst and founding and managing partner of the BPM&O GmbH. Between 2004 and 2009 Sven Schnägelberger worked as managing partner and shareholder for the Kompetenzzentrum für Prozessmanagement. Due to his activities, he possesses a profound overview of the BPM market As founder and organizer of the BPM-Club, he actively actuates the promotion of business process management in German corporations. He operates the leading German speaking content- and online trade fair portal for Business Process Management ‘BPM-Expo’.

Manfred Wolf, born in 1961, is specialist for process management. He has 24 years of professional experience in the areas of telecommunication and financial services as well as 14 years of experience as consultant at the interface between business and IT. His focal points hitherto in the BPM-area include as-is process analysis and target process modeling as well as BPM-methods and -techniques. In August 2009, he received the certification as process manager at the BPM Akademie in Cologne.
